Output 267418051aa1bf0d61b876cdd42c2873d6407f8e557a14d6dca044678bc88317:1

value
388608
script pubkey
OP_0 OP_PUSHBYTES_20 96e8233ab34f7f92909222aefa4efda07c7fa5e5
address
ltc1qjm5zxw4nfale9yyjy2h05nha5p78lf09l64g5v
transaction
267418051aa1bf0d61b876cdd42c2873d6407f8e557a14d6dca044678bc88317
spent
true